Abstract
The availability of curved linear array echoendoscopes and development of dedicated drainage accessories have resulted in endoscopic ultrasound (EUS)-guided drainage of pancreatic pseudocysts as a credible alternative to drainages via the surgical or percutaneous route. However, outcome studies comparing the different alternative modalities and the different endoscopic techniques available to drain pancreatic pseudocysts are needed. This review details the different options that are currently available to drain pancreatic pseudocysts under EUS-guidance and their outcomes.
